Cleanup: use an array for wmEvent cursor position variables
Use arrays for wmEvent coordinates, this quiets warnings with GCC11.
- `x, y` -> `xy`.
- `prevx, prevy` -> `prev_xy`.
- `prevclickx, prevclicky` -> `prev_click_xy`.
There is still some cleanup such as using `copy_v2_v2_int()`,
this can be done separately.
